    Summary form only given. The lifetime of light-induced charges on shallow levels in lithium niobate (LiNbO/sub 3/) is crucial for two-color holography performance. Here we report on the observation of very slow dark decay of light-induced charges on shallow levels in LiNbO/sub 3/:Mg. The effects of such a slow decay behavior on the two-color recording properties are investigated experimentally.
